Use smoke, dust, and pollen CADR—and the air-change target for the actual room—rather than a one-pass manufacturer coverage headline.
A filter label alone does not show how quickly the complete purifier can reduce airborne particles; airflow and the sealed system matter too.
A purifier should deliver several air changes per hour in the intended room, especially when smoke or allergy-related particles are the concern.
Particle filters address smoke particles, while meaningful odor and gas reduction depends on the amount and type of activated carbon.
A quiet low setting is only useful if it still moves enough clean air for the room; compare noise alongside cleaning rate.
Reliable particle sensing can make continuous operation easier, but auto mode may not react to gases or odors that the sensor cannot detect.
Purifiers often run for long periods, so power draw at the settings you will actually use affects ongoing ownership.
Check filter availability, replacement guidance, washable pre-filter care, and whether proprietary filters fit the ownership budget.
Large CADR often requires a larger cabinet and clear intake space; measure the intended location and airflow clearance.
Value includes verified clean-air delivery, controls, maintenance, filter availability, and warranty—not only purchase price or advertised coverage.

Air purifier performance varies with room volume, airflow, pollutant source, door position, fan speed, filter condition, and placement. Manufacturer coverage headlines may use only one air change per hour and should not be read as equivalent to AHAM-style sizing. Evidence quality is not identical across these four models, especially for the newer Winix 5510. Carbon media can reduce some odors but consumer purifiers do not eliminate all gases or make indoor air medically safe. Start with smoke CADR and the room’s floor area and ceiling height. For frequent particle reduction, favor a model sized for roughly 4–5 air changes per hour rather than a one-air-change coverage headline.
Higher CADR means faster clean-air delivery, but it should be balanced with noise, power use, footprint, filter cost, and whether the purifier can run comfortably at the needed speed.
No. Filter efficiency is only one part of system performance. Airflow, sealing, fan speed, filter area, and room placement influence how quickly the complete purifier reduces particles.
A suitable purifier can reduce smoke particles. Odor and gas reduction depends on the amount and type of activated carbon, and small consumer filters have limited capacity for heavy or continuous sources.
Continuous or long-duration operation is common because new particles enter the room over time. Choose a setting that provides useful airflow at a noise and energy level you can tolerate, and follow the manufacturer’s safety guidance.
Auto mode can be convenient when the particle sensor responds well, but it may not detect gases or odors. Manual higher-speed operation can be more predictable during cooking smoke or poor outdoor-air events.
Follow the exact model’s guidance and filter indicator, then adjust for dust, pets, smoke, runtime, and visible loading. Clean washable pre-filters on schedule and do not wash filters that are not designed for it.
No air purifier should be presented as a cure or guarantee. A capable unit can reduce some airborne particles, but health concerns should be discussed with a qualified clinician, and source control and ventilation may also matter.
